    The Cabrillo Festival of Contemporary Music is an annual Festival dedicated to contemporary symphonic music by living composers. The music director since 2017 has been Cristian Măcelaru. According to Jesse Rosen, CEO of the League of American Orchestras, the Festival is "distinctive for being focused entirely on contemporary works." [ 1]

    The Santa Cruz Civic Auditorium is an event and convention venue located in downtown Santa Cruz, California. It is owned by the City of Santa Cruz and is located at 307 Church Street.     Santa Cruz Symphony. The Santa Cruz Symphony is a symphonic orchestra in Santa Cruz, California. The symphony was established in 1958, and has been led by Daniel Stewart since 2013. The symphony performs at the Santa Cruz Civic Auditorium and the Mello Center for the Performing Arts in Watsonville, California .

    Coordinates: 36.97134°N 122.02560°W. The Catalyst is a nightclub located at 1011 Pacific Avenue in Santa Cruz, California. The club has hosted big-name artists such as The Beach Boys, Neil Young, Janis Joplin, Pearl Jam, Tom Petty and the Heartbreakers, Phish, Iggy Pop, and Nirvana.     The 11th Annual Latin Grammy Awards were held on Thursday, November 11, 2010, at the Mandalay Bay Events Center in Las Vegas, Nevada.It was the third time the annual event had taken place at this location.

    Aerial view of Watsonville (left) and the Pajaro River (right). Watsonville is in the Monterey Bay area, at the southern end of Santa Cruz County. [24] According to the United States Census Bureau, the city has an area of 6.8 square miles (18 km 2), of which 6.7 square miles (17 km 2) is land and 0.1 square miles (0.26 km 2) is water.
